            Abstract : 
A dynamic periodic location area update (DPLAU) scheme was proposed for 3GPP technical specifications for the circuit-switched domain of universal mobile telecommunications system. In this paper, we propose an analytical model for the optimal DPLAU (ODPLAU) scheme to minimize the cost of location management under the presence of abnormal detachments. Simulations are conducted and validate the analytics results.
